What is a full time research development chef?

Full Time Research Development Chefs are culinary professionals who focus on creating, testing, and perfecting new recipes, menu items, and food products for restaurants, food manufacturers, or hospitality companies. They blend culinary expertise with research and development skills to innovate and improve food offerings, often working closely with marketing, nutrition, and production teams. In this full-time role, they may also oversee product trials, ensure flavor consistency, and keep up with current food trends to meet consumer demands.

What are some common challenges faced by a full time research development chef when creating new menu items or products?

A Full Time Research Development Chef often faces challenges such as balancing creativity with cost-effectiveness, ensuring new recipes meet both flavor and nutritional standards, and adapting dishes to various production environments. Collaboration with cross-functional teams—like marketing, procurement, and quality assurance—is essential to ensure that new products are feasible for large-scale production and align with brand standards. Additionally, staying updated with food trends and regulatory requirements can be demanding but is crucial for long-term success.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a full time research development chef,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Full Time Research Development Chef, you need expertise in culinary techniques, recipe development, and a background in food science or culinary arts, often supported by formal training or relevant certifications. Familiarity with commercial kitchen equipment, food safety standards, and recipe management software is typically required. Creativity, attention to detail, and strong collaboration skills help distinguish top performers in this role. These competencies are crucial for innovating new menu items, ensuring product consistency, and successfully leading cross-functional culinary projects.

What is the difference between Full Time Research Development Chef vs Full Time Culinary Scientist?

AspectFull Time Research Development ChefFull Time Culinary Scientist
CredentialsCooking certifications, culinary degreesFood science degrees, certifications in food safety
Work EnvironmentCommercial kitchens, R&D labs in food companiesLaboratories, food testing facilities, R&D departments
Employer & IndustryFood manufacturing, hospitality, product developmentFood industry, research institutions, product innovation
Search & Comparison IntentYes, often compared for product development rolesYes, related to food innovation and research

Full Time Research Development Chefs focus on creating new recipes and culinary concepts, often working in kitchens or food companies. Culinary Scientists, on the other hand, combine food science and technology to develop and improve food products in labs. Both roles require culinary or food science credentials and are integral to food innovation, but they differ mainly in their work environment and approach to product development.
